The Modular Scalable Power Supplies Market is valued at USD 4.9 billion, based on a five-year historical analysis. This growth is driven by rising demand for efficient power management solutions across sectors such as data centers, telecommunications, and industrial automation. Key factors include the increasing need for energy-efficient systems, the trend toward modularity in power supply design, and the adoption of scalable solutions that enable flexible upgrades and improved cable management for operational efficiency.

Key players are predominantly located in North America, Europe, and Asia-Pacific. The United States leads due to its advanced technological infrastructure and high demand for data centers, fueled by rapid cloud computing expansion. Germany is notable for its focus on renewable energy systems and industrial automation, while China remains a manufacturing hub for electronic components, driving demand for modular scalable power supplies. Asia-Pacific accounted for the largest revenue share, reflecting robust regional growth.

The European Union’s Ecodesign Directive (Directive 2009/125/EC, as amended), implemented by the European Commission, mandates that all power supplies placed on the EU market must meet strict energy efficiency standards. This regulation requires manufacturers to ensure compliance with minimum efficiency thresholds, standby power limits, and product labeling. The directive covers external and internal power supplies, aiming to reduce energy consumption and environmental impact, thereby driving innovation in modular scalable power supply design.

Modular Scalable Power Supplies Market Segmentation

By Type:

The market is segmented into two main types: Semi-Modular Power Supplies and Fully Modular Power Supplies. Semi-modular power supplies are gaining traction due to their cost-effectiveness and ease of installation, appealing to budget-conscious consumers and small to medium-sized enterprises. Fully modular power supplies dominate the market, offering superior flexibility and customization, which enhances airflow and reduces clutter. This trend is especially prominent in data centers and high-performance computing environments, where efficient cable management and scalability are critical for operational reliability and maintenance.

By End-User:

The end-user segmentation includes Data Centers, Telecommunications, Industrial Automation & Manufacturing, Healthcare & Medical Devices, Automotive & Transportation, Commercial Buildings, and Government & Utilities. Data centers represent the leading end-user segment, driven by the exponential growth of cloud computing, big data analytics, and the need for uninterrupted operations. Telecommunications is a significant market portion, supported by the rapid expansion of 5G infrastructure and increasing demand for reliable, scalable power supply systems to maintain network performance. Industrial automation and manufacturing are also key segments, benefiting from the integration of IoT and Industry 4.0 technologies that require adaptable power solutions.

Modular Scalable Power Supplies Market Industry Analysis

Growth Drivers

Increasing Demand for Energy Efficiency:

The global push for energy efficiency is driving the modular scalable power supplies market. In future, energy consumption is projected to reach 6,300 terawatt-hours (TWh), with a significant portion attributed to data centers and industrial applications. The International Energy Agency (IEA) estimates that improving energy efficiency could reduce global energy demand by 2,200 TWh, highlighting the need for advanced power supply solutions that minimize waste and optimize performance.

Rise in Renewable Energy Integration:

The integration of renewable energy sources is accelerating, with global renewable energy capacity expected to exceed 3,400 gigawatts (GW). This shift necessitates reliable power supply systems that can adapt to variable energy sources. According to the International Renewable Energy Agency (IRENA), investments in renewable energy technologies are projected to reach $2.2 trillion annually, creating a robust demand for modular scalable power supplies that support grid stability and energy management.

Technological Advancements in Power Supply Systems:

Continuous technological innovations are enhancing the efficiency and functionality of modular scalable power supplies. In future, the global market for power electronics is expected to reach $55 billion, driven by advancements in semiconductor technologies and digital control systems. These innovations enable better performance, reduced size, and improved reliability, making modular power supplies increasingly attractive for various applications, including telecommunications and industrial automation.

Market Challenges

High Initial Investment Costs:

One of the significant barriers to the adoption of modular scalable power supplies is the high initial investment required. The average cost of implementing advanced power supply systems can exceed $120,000 for large-scale applications. This upfront expenditure can deter potential users, particularly in emerging markets where budget constraints are prevalent. As a result, many organizations may opt for traditional power solutions, limiting market growth.

Complexity in System Integration:

Integrating modular scalable power supplies into existing infrastructure poses challenges due to the complexity of system design and compatibility issues. In future, approximately 35% of organizations report difficulties in integrating new power systems with legacy equipment. This complexity can lead to increased project timelines and costs, discouraging businesses from transitioning to more efficient power solutions, thereby hindering market expansion.

Market Opportunities

Expansion in Emerging Markets:

Emerging markets present substantial growth opportunities for modular scalable power supplies. With urbanization rates projected to reach 60% in future, demand for reliable power solutions is surging. Countries like India and Brazil are investing heavily in infrastructure, creating a favorable environment for modular power supply adoption, which can enhance energy access and reliability in these regions.

Development of Smart Grid Technologies:

The ongoing development of smart grid technologies is a significant opportunity for the modular scalable power supplies market. In future, investments in smart grid infrastructure are expected to exceed $120 billion globally. This trend will drive demand for modular power solutions that can seamlessly integrate with smart grids, enhancing energy distribution efficiency and reliability while supporting renewable energy sources.
